NASENI reaffirms commitment to tech and innovation with key inspection at AMTDI

NASENI reaffirms commitment to tech and innovation with key inspection at AMTDI

 

In a bold affirmation of its dedication to technological advancement and innovation, the National Agency for Science and Engineering Infrastructure (NASENI) conducted a comprehensive inspection of the Advanced Manufacturing Technology Development Institute (AMTDI) in Jalingo, Taraba State. This significant visit, led by Executive Vice Chairman and Chief Executive Officer Khalil Suleiman Halilu, underscored NASENI’s unwavering commitment to enhancing Nigeria’s technological infrastructure.

A Strategic Inspection to Bolster Technological Growth

Halilu’s visit to AMTDI was more than a routine check—it was a strategic move aimed at identifying operational challenges, potential areas for enhancement, and aligning the institute’s goals with NASENI’s broader mission of driving scientific and engineering progress across Nigeria. The inspection also provided a platform for engaging with the management team of AMTDI, reinforcing the importance of a collaborative approach to innovation.

AMTDI, under the aegis of NASENI, focuses on the advancement of manufacturing technologies through rigorous research, development, and dissemination of innovative solutions. This institute plays a pivotal role in driving Nigeria’s industrial growth and technological development. During the visit, Halilu meticulously evaluated the equipment and working conditions at AMTDI, emphasizing the necessity of a well-equipped and conducive environment for effective research and development.

Halilu’s Commitment to Elevating AMTDI

Expressing satisfaction with AMTDI’s dedication and contributions, Halilu reiterated NASENI’s continuous support in providing the essential resources to enhance the capabilities of its institutes. “The role of AMTDI in the technological landscape of Nigeria is pivotal. Our visit today reaffirms my commitment to supporting our development institutes that are at the forefront of driving innovation and development in advanced manufacturing technologies. We are committed to addressing the challenges identified and providing the support needed to elevate AMTDI and others to new heights,” Halilu stated.

The visit concluded with a detailed tour of AMTDI’s facilities, where Halilu observed ongoing projects and initiatives firsthand. He commended the institute’s efforts in fostering a culture of innovation and assured his continued support to achieve shared goals.

Acknowledgment from AMTDI Leadership

John Christopher Tanko, the Acting Managing Director of AMTDI, warmly welcomed Halilu and expressed profound gratitude for the visit. Tanko highlighted the significance of NASENI management’s support in fulfilling the institute’s mandate. “We are honored by the EVC/CEO’s visit and his keen interest in our work. This inspection tour reinforces our confidence in your transformational leadership and commitment to our growth and development. We are dedicated to leveraging the support provided to enhance our research, improve our facilities, and contribute meaningfully to Nigeria’s industrial advancement,” Tanko remarked.
